World-famous black-sand beach

Reynisfjara beach is a basalt sea stack located under the mountain Reynisfjall near the village Vík í Mýrdal. You can enjoy the view from above, or on its beaches by the Atlantic waves. The sea stacks are home to thousands of nesting seabirds.

Located under the Reynisfjall mountain near the village of Vík í Mýrdal, south of Iceland.

How to get there:

By car or by booking a guided group tour.There are plenty of signs easily directing you to the black sand beaches from Route 1.
